Matt,
I initially used the stock ones for one commute and they were great but I had purchased some Fizik insoles that I had in my Carnacs so I just moved them over to these shoes. The Fizik insoles fit just fine. I used to have a shim but took it out a while ago. I like the built in varus that way I don't have to mess around with putting the shim in when I replace cleats. Satellite rode with me on Friday and he said that he noticed right away that my right foot looked normal instead of rolling to the outside. I am sold on these shoes! Considering full custom shoes from D2, Riivo or Rocket 7 are over $1,000, I think these are a bargain and the quality is outstanding. I do believe Luck can do full custom by taking molds of your feet but only if you go to Spain to do it. The shoes I purchased are their Genius model which was 247 eur plus 30 eur shipping. Not bad at all when even the top of the line Sidis and Lakes are at the $500 mark. |

I have a pair of Enterprise road shoes that were made to measure for me. About a year ago I had the very good fortune to travel to Santiago de Compostela and while I was there, I visited Rutas Bikes who are a Luck dealer.
It took about a month for them to arrive here in the States, but I'm satisfied with them. They turned out to a little bit big, but an orthotic insole takes up any extra room. It's worth noting that my shoes are custom uppers, not a full custom insole and upper like Rocket 7. If you can, get them. Better yet, travel to Santiago de Compostela and go to Rutas and buy a pair from Tomas Vilas (the owner). No, I'm not related to him, just a happy customer as the man had the patience of a saint dealing with my broken Spanish and Google translate. Plus Santiago (and Spain) is/was truly an awesome trip. Here's a picture of my shoes and a picture of Praza do Obradoiro, which is the terminus of Camino de Santiago. |

Shoes arrived and i am sort of in love. Not so obvious Wolf scheme. Fit is wonderful. True to size (whatever that means, feels like a normal 44.5, not too big, not too tight) Roomy toe box, lacing system snugs in the right places, the semi-custom process led to the right sizing it would seem. Worn for 3 trainer rides, nothing outdoors yet, and they feel great. Sole is quite stiff, and the shoe seems pretty light. Alex was very good to work with, patient, and helpful. I think its a pretty good value overall, considering you end up with a unique to you shoe. and the process was maybe a month from go on the design to arrival at my door. |
